What You’ll Need

Here’s what you’ll need to gather for your Valentine’s Day Muddy Buddies:

  • 7 cups Chex cereal (divided)
  • 1 cup powdered sugar (divided)
  • 1 cup pink candy melts
  • 1 cup red candy melts
  • 2 teaspoons vegetable oil
  • 1 cup Valentine’s Day M&M’s
  • 2–4 tablespoons Valentine’s Day sprinkles

Feel free to adjust the colors of the candy melts based on what you have available, as this recipe is quite forgiving!

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Divide the Chex cereal into two separate bowls.
  2. Melt the pink candy melts with 1 teaspoon of vegetable oil in the microwave. Do this in 30-second intervals, stirring until fully melted.
  3. Pour the melted pink candy over one bowl of cereal, gently folding it to coat each piece.
  4. Add ½ cup of powdered sugar to a ziplock bag. Transfer the coated cereal to the bag and shake it vigorously to coat.
  5. Spread the pink-coated cereal on a baking sheet lined with wax paper to set.
  6. Repeat the process with the red candy melts and the remaining Chex cereal, coating it with powdered sugar and spreading it on the baking sheet.
  7. Let both batches set for about 30 minutes.
  8. Mix the pink and red-coated cereal together in a large bowl, adding the Valentine’s Day M&M’s and sprinkles for that festive finish.
  9. Serve and enjoy!

How to Store

To keep your Valentine’s Day Muddy Buddies fresh, store them in an airtight container at room temperature. They will remain delicious for up to a week. If you find yourself with leftovers (which is rare!), you can also freeze them for about a month. Just make sure they are in a tightly sealed container to avoid freezer burn.

Helpful Cooking Tips

  • Microwave carefully: When melting candy melts, stir frequently to prevent overheating.
  • Use a large bowl for mixing so you have plenty of room to fold the cereal without spilling.
  • Coat evenly: Make sure to fold gently—this helps ensure every piece gets a lovely coating without breaking!
  • Get creative with your decorations! Use different colors of melts or additional sprinkles to suit your theme.
